mutation analysis. Their offerings include systems, products, discovery and
laboratory testing services to the academic and medical research, clinical
laboratory and pharmaceutical markets in the fields of pharmacogenomics and
personalized medicine. Specific offerings include WAVE(R) DHPLC Systems,
related consumables and assay kits, cytogenetics automated systems, and
Transgenomic Discovery and CLIA Lab Services. Transgenomic Discovery and
Lab Services utilize their technology and expertise to provide a menu of
mutation scanning tests for over 700 cancer-associated genes and more than
60 validated diagnostic tests to meet the needs of pharmaceutical and
biotech companies, research and clinical laboratories, physicians and
patients. For more information about the innovative systems, products and
